đŸŒ± Why Does Vicks VapoRub Work?

The reason Vicks VapoRub is so effective in repelling rats lies in the strong smell of its ingredients, such as menthol, eucalyptus oil, and camphor. Rats, like many other pests, have an acute sense of smell and are highly sensitive to strong odors. The intense aroma of Vicks is so overpowering and irritating to them that it drives them away from areas where it’s applied.

Additionally, Vicks doesn’t harm the rats, making it a safer and more humane option than many other chemical-based methods. It’s also a great choice if you’re concerned about using toxic substances around pets, children, or the environment.

đŸ‘©â€đŸł How to Use Vicks VapoRub to Repel Rats:

Step 1: Identify Rodent Entry Points

Start by locating the areas in your home where rats are likely to be entering or where you’ve noticed evidence of their presence (like droppings, gnaw marks, or chewed wires). Pay close attention to corners, cracks in walls, entry points around doors and windows, and dark, hidden areas like attics, basements, and storage spaces.

Step 2: Apply Vicks VapoRub

  • Take a cotton ball, rag, or a piece of cloth, and apply a generous amount of Vicks VapoRub to it.
  • Place these cotton balls or rags in areas where you’ve noticed rat activity or where you suspect they might be entering. Common places include:
    • Behind furniture
    • In attic corners
    • Near doorways
    • Under sinks
    • Around pipes and vents
  • You can also use plastic containers (like jar lids or small bowls) to hold the Vicks if you’re trying to reach an area that’s hard to get to. Just place the container with a good amount of Vicks in it and set it where the rats are likely to encounter it.
